## Runbook: Proctor queue drain (Examshade)

When the Examshade proctoring queue backs up past 500 pending sessions, candidates in the Larkfield region see "seat unavailable" errors. First, confirm the consumer pods are healthy and not crash-looping; second, check that the dead-letter topic is under its alert threshold. If both look fine, restart the queue dispatcher with the drain flag, which replays stuck sessions in order. The dispatcher will refuse to start without the broker credential, so ensure the environment file includes this line:

vault entry, hadup-yahop: ARCHIVE_KEY3=527

// Plugin authors: template rendering in Veldrane caches compiled partials
// keyed by this constant. Raising it increases memory per worker but cuts
// re-compilation on hot paths; lowering it can double render latency for
// template-heavy plugins. Benchmark against your own templates before
// changing it, and note results in your plugin manifest. The benchmark
// harness stamps each run with the token shown below.

pipeline stamp: htk4_66df

MEMO — Loyalty Overhaul (Sales Leads)

Team — the Cinderpoint loyalty revamp kicks off next month. Points convert to flat credits, tiers drop from five to three, and the Gildmark card gets retired (finally). Expect grumbles from long-tenure accounts in the Vessing region; talk tracks are coming from Priya's group. Hold off on promising migration dates until legal signs off. For context, here's where this is heading commercially.

management briefing: Only 33 of the 504 pilot accounts renewed Holox, so a churn review is set for August 1. Fenysix Logistics is in early talks to buy Zoroxix Group for about $459.9 million.

Subject: Merrivale lease renegotiation — status

Team, negotiations with the landlord for the Merrivale campus resume Thursday. We're pushing for a five-year term with a break clause at year three; their counter adds escalators we find unacceptable. Tomas will brief the incoming director directly. For context on our position, see the confidential note below.

board note of kadug-tawig: Only 5 of the 100 pilot accounts renewed Oliath, so a churn review is set for April 15.